Quote: from Argonut on 11:35 pm on Oct. 25, 2001
But I do have one question that isn't clarified in the rules. What speed will the train run at in the official tests? slow, medium, or fast? or all? My bridge doesn't mind what speed, but I could definitely see that some designs might break with a fast train, or even fail with a slow train instead of fast, etc.

The speed setting doesn't affect the actual speed at which the train travels, only at what rate the simulation is drawn. Slow slows it down by over half, (.5x) and fast goes as fast as your comp. can do the calculations. So, a different speed won't affect your results at all.
